Hey everyone, I'm new here. Looks like a great place. I have a problem with my drivers side master window switch. My driver window wont roll up or down but the rear and passenger sides do. I'm getting power to all the tines in the switch except the driver side 2 prongs. I replaced the switch and the result is the same. I tested the motor with a battery to the leads and the motor works. Also. the window lockout button doesn't work on the original switch but when I put the new switch in it fixed THAT problem. Do you know if there is a relay or fuse that separates the driver window from the others? Any help would be greatful. I have a 2013 Silverado 1500 LT Ext Cab 4x4 with EXT Cab.

2011 1500 Silverado - Driver side AC Hot/Cold issue
g_speran posted a question in Ask the GM Technician
After replacement of a dead battery, the driver side AC circulates between Warm, cool, and Cold approx every 90 seconds while the passenger side works properly. Based upon research, it seems that this is a common issue and that fixes may be to 1) initiate a re-calibration using a scan tool 2) perform some steps that require removing a fuse, adjusting the temp, shutting the truck off, etc. I've done each of the recommended procedures, however I am still experiencing the same issue. We also tested the Ac unit for leaks by draining the Freon, measuring the capacity, then replacing it back into the system. The Freon level was at proper lbs therefore proving no leaks in the AC system. Any idea's of what may need to be replaced to resolved this issue or other steps to try to rectify the issue?
